## LiftSim 4.0 — Changed defaults

New team members: note that LiftSim's dispatch defaults changed in 4.0. Idle-car parking now favors lobby floors, the up-peak detection window shrank from 10 to 5 minutes, and destination-dispatch mode is on by default for buildings over 12 floors. Old scenario files run unchanged but produce different wait-time numbers, so don't compare results across versions without pinning the profile. Regression baselines were regenerated by the Marrowgate sim team. The shipped defaults are now the following.

service settings:
[istael]
team = gilath
access_code = ac_468cdf
owner = casdor.gilox
host = istael.kelviforge.internal
port = 5432
peer = quenwyn.braskworks.corp
salt = 6678df32
pin = 7400

### Runbook: Replica Lag Alarm (Quorra Reporting DB)

Quick recap for the sync: when the read-replica lag alarm fires on Quorra, don't panic — it's usually a backfill job hogging the WAL stream. Pause the backfill, confirm lag drops under 30s, then resume. If the replica is truly wedged, you'll need the recovery account to promote a standby. That account's credential file is sealed, and it opens with the recovery passphrase below.

strongbox words: druath-quenael

Welcome to team Quillbarrow! The CSV import wizard is our bread and butter — it handles header mapping, delimiter sniffing, and those cursed Excel encodings. Most fixes happen in the preview step, so start there. If the wizard's config vault ever locks you out during local setup (happens to everyone), use the shared recovery passphrase, which you'll find right here:

recovery phrase for bajeg-kawip: fraox-fenath-noveth

### Consent Banner Rollout — Heads Up

The Bannerly consent widget goes live on Pressvine this week. Rollout is flag-gated at 10%, bumping daily if error rates stay flat. The banner service won't start without its signing credential in the env file, so double-check it before bumping traffic. That credential line goes immediately after this sentence.

env line for yahaf-kageg: VAULT_KEY5=978f5